Always Before Me by John Servant is a story of mercy and salvation. In this book the author tried to give answers to various human queries like do we believe in creationism, is redemption possible late in life, why troubles always knock the door of good people, how to surrender to god and ask for forgiveness and many more.
The story revolves around three characters two of them are priests namely Father Paul and Father Anthony and the third one named Matt. Father Paul is a man of disciplines and beliefs, he is the servant of god,he walks on the path laid by the god(Jesus), he worships everyday and has his full faith on Jesus, Joseph and Mary. Somehow he got caught up in the dispute with the sheriffs and because of his sacred oath of confession and discipline he ended up in jail. There he is joined by Father Anthony and Matt both are accused for their respective crimes. To find out whether they are truly guilty or falsely accused you have to grab the book and read it.
Somehow the stories of all three characters are interconnected. Initially Father Paul feels the prison environment is not for him but despite of his fate he never doubted or loose his faith in god instead he daily prayed his rosary. After a while the warden of the prison allowed Father Paul to hold masses and preach sermon. He enlightened the convicts that they are not to late for redemption, that they could come forward and ask for forgiveness and the god will show mercy on them. He recited the sayings of the Bible and encouraged the convict to redeem themselves. He guided them no matter that your sins or failure is always before you, you have to continue on the righteous path. All these sermons has positive affects on the convicts but as we know good things never last for long and Father Paul met a dreadful end which is not expected but despite of that father Paul didn't loose his faith on the holy god. All these incidents deeply affected Father Anthony, he used to admire Father Paul. Father Anthony however helped Matt to redeem himself and encouraged him that it's never to late to ask forgiveness from god. At the end Matt was alone in the prison, Father Anthony has done so unexpected act out of love, care and his faith towards the god that leaves the readers awestruck.
The thing I liked most about the book is that the author has written it in a very systematic way and without any confusion he managed to put a story within a story which holds the grip of the audience. I liked the way author through the Bible teachings gave some insightful answers to the most common human questions. This book has only 90-100 pages so I was able to read it in one sitting and it's worth it because it is truly gripping.
The book is professionally edited thus I couldn't find any errors. There is nothing to dislike about the book despite in the end I am the one who is enlightened and learned something new-that no matter in what form the failure hits you or how many times it hits you never loose your faith on god,your hard work and your good deeds. I know it sound a little hard to preach but it's true and at the end the success awaits you. On the basis of all the aforementioned points I will rate this book 3 out of 4.
I recommend this book mainly to the people within the age of 15-40 years because especially adulthood is very demanding mentally as well as physically. This book can somehow help them to cope up with their life challenges. Rest everyone can give this book a try it's worth reading.
